Description

Charmat method sparkling wine from New Zealand, 13% ABV, produced by Saint Clair. A sparkling Sauvignon Blanc that embodies the freshness and energy of New Zealand's iconic grape variety. The grapes come from vineyards in the Wairau and Ure Valleys of Marlborough. Aromas of blueberry, passion fruit, and orange blossom precede a fresh, tropical palate, with flavors of passion fruit and gooseberry. A refreshing and lively wine, perfect as an aperitif or to accompany light dishes.

Producer
Saint Clair
From this winery
  • Start up year: 1994
  • Oenologist: Matt Thomson e Hamish Clark
Neal and Judy have been pioneering viticulture in Marlborough since 1978. The grapes from their vineyards were originally supplied to local wineries, but they also wanted to show the quality achieved in their vineyards to the finished wine. This desire led to the creation of the St Clair Family Estate in 1994.

The Sinclair family initially settled the property on which this vineyard is located. The pioneer James Sinclair built one of the first houses in Blenheim and was closely associated with the town's early development.

Over time, the property's name reverted to the original Saint Clair.

The company's mission is to create world-class wines that exceed our customers' expectations. As a result, Neal puts his extensive experience in viticulture, the unique combination of Marlborough's climate and soils, and the talents of one of New Zealand's leading winemaking teams to achieve this mission.

Name Saint Clair Vicar’s Choice Sauvignon Blanc Bubbles 2024
Type White green charmat method sparkling wine
Denomination N/A
Vintage 2024
Size 0,75 l
Alcohol content 13.0% by volume
Grape varieties 100% Sauvignon
Country New Zealand
Region New Zealand
Vendor Saint Clair
Origin Blenheim (New Zealand)
Harvest Sauvignon Blanc grapes are harvested from vineyards grown in the Wairau and Ure valleys of Marlborough.
Production technique Once harvested, the grapes are quickly transported to the winery and immediately pressed. Fermentation takes place in stainless steel to maintain freshness and varietal character.
Total acidity 7.4 gr/L
PH 3.47
Residual sugar 9.7 gr/L
Allergens Contains sulphites
